Transaction 759d85cfa1d723eb3d07ffdd5ab1e45e3a9532b9d8218a6e1a959d8db59cd1ea
1 Input
2 Outputs
- 759d85cfa1d723eb3d07ffdd5ab1e45e3a9532b9d8218a6e1a959d8db59cd1ea:0
- 759d85cfa1d723eb3d07ffdd5ab1e45e3a9532b9d8218a6e1a959d8db59cd1ea:1
value 104160
address 13ZUmB7yV5jwpsx8Q1SzQReS36PtGGs2dk
value 1653670
address 15YQVbwe1BpNxJrxqE8ai5vWr4DZ72yqqZ